Irvin Solid as Ducks Crush Devils to Avoid Sweep in Tempe

Josh Schlichter FishWrap, FishWrap Archive

Newsflash: Cole Irvin is the real deal.  The freshman phenom from southern California has been one the best pitchers that Oregon has put on the mound this season.  Irvin pitched seven innings and allowed just three runs to earn another quality start, and improve his record to 6-1 on the year, and Oregon demolished ASU 16-3 on Sunday afternoon.
